What happened at the end of the original series, Leverage?

In the series finale, Sophie and Nate decided to retire and live their own happy ending. Parker, Eliot and Hardison continued on and created Leverage International.

When does Leverage: Redemption premiere?

Leverage: Redemption premieres on July 9, 2021. The first eight episodes will dropped on July 9. The second half of the season premieres Oct. 8 on IMDB TV.

What channel is Leverage: Redemption on?

Leverage: Redemption will stream exclusively on IMDB TV.

How much does IMDB TV cost?

At this point, all content on IMDB TV is available to stream for free, no subscription is required.

Who’s in the cast of Leverage: Redemption?

Gina Bellman (Sophie Deveraux)

Prior to Leverage, Gina Bellman was best known for her role as Jane on the BBC sitcom, Coupling. Born in New Zealand, Bellman’s family moved back to the United Kingdom when she was 11 years old.

Noah Wyle (Harry Wilson)

Noah Wyle played Dr. John Carter for 11 seasons on ER and was the youngest of the actors cast for the pilot. He played the titular character in The Librarian series of TV movies and then in the series The Librarians (with co-star Christian Kane).

Christian Kane (Eliot Spencer)

Christian Kane has starred in several series exec-produced by Dean Devlin including Leverage,The Librarians and Almost Paradise. He also fronts a country-rock band called Kane. He starred opposite Rebecca Romijn not only in The Librarians series but also in a 2013 TNT series called King & Maxwelli.

Beth Riesgraf (Parker)

Beth Riesgraf has had many guest-starring roles but she landed her first series regular role with Leverage. Her latest series is Paramount Network’s 68 Whiskey where she plays Major Sonia Holloway.

Aldis Hodge (Alec Hardison)

Aldis Hodge’s character, Alec Hardison, will appear sporadically throughout the show as Hodge was also filming City on a Hill at the same time. A violinist, Hodge will play Hawkman in the upcoming DC film, Black Adam. Fun fact: His brother is actor Edwin Hodge, who stars in The Purge series of films.

Aleyse Shannon (Breanna Casey)

The Carnegie Mellon University graduate recently had a recurring guest star role as Jada on Charmed.

Is Timothy Hutton in the Leverage reboot?

Timothy Hutton, who played Nate Ford, the mastermind of the original Leverage, will not be returning for the reboot. No official reason has been given.
